INTERNAL MEMO

To: Sales Leads
From: Pricing Office
Re: Calder Line Pricing

Effective next month, Calder line list prices rise 5% across all SKUs. Discounting authority above 10% now requires regional approval. No exceptions for in-flight quotes past the cutover date. Competitor moves by Brantfield Systems justify the increase; hold the line in negotiations. Updated rate cards ship Friday. Questions go to Mira Oduya in Pricing. Do not forward this memo. The confidential planning note follows immediately below.

internal memo for kajep-tawip: The renewal with Holaelix Group closes at $10 million a year, 5 percent below the last contract. Project Wenael slips by two quarters because of the tooling delay.

- [ ] Before rotating the Varnholt signing keys, confirm the session-token refresh bug (tracked as the Lanternfall regression) is mitigated: stale refresh tokens issued during the ceremony window will not auto-renew, so force-expire all active sessions on the Quillgate cluster first. Verify the revocation sweep completes, then re-enable the refresh endpoint. If the sweep stalls, unlock the fallback vault using the recovery passphrase below.

unlock words, bawef-kahap: sorax-sorir-quenys-aldok

## Who to ping: slow autocomplete index

If the Birchline autocomplete index is lagging (suggestions taking >400ms, or stale entries showing up), it's almost always the nightly rebuild falling behind. Don't restart the indexer yourself — that makes the backlog worse. The owning team is Typeahead Guild; Priya runs point this quarter and usually replies fast during the eng sync window. For anything index-related, drop a note to the guild inbox below.

billing contact of bawep-fawif = fenath_zorael@nelvrocorp.corp

### Changelog — Graphlace 4.2: Changed Defaults

Graphlace now collapses transitive edges by default and caps rendered nodes at 500, folding the rest into cluster bubbles. Dark theme is the new default, and cycle highlighting is on out of the box. Reviewers: diffs against 4.1 snapshots will look different for these reasons alone. The new default configuration is as follows.

service settings:
[sorys]
port = 8000
team = eliius
host = sorys.novacstack.example
region = south-3
access_code = ac_f66665
timeout_ms = 250